Expand Down Expand Up @@ -684,19 +684,28 @@ private[parquet] object ParquetRowConverter {
* The timestamp is really meant to be interpreted as a "floating time", but since we
* actually store it as micros since epoch, why we have to apply a conversion when timezones
* change.
*
* @param binary
* @param sessionTz the session timezone. This will be used to determine how to display the time,
* and compute functions on the timestamp which involve a timezone, eg. extract
* the hour.
* @param storageTz the timezone which was used to store the timestamp. This should come from the
* timestamp table property, or else assume its the same as the sessionTz
* @return
*/
def binaryToSQLTimestamp(binary: Binary, fromTz: TimeZone, toTz: TimeZone): SQLTimestamp = {
def binaryToSQLTimestamp(
binary: Binary,
sessionTz: TimeZone,
storageTz: TimeZone): SQLTimestamp = {
assert(binary.length() == 12, s"Timestamps (with nanoseconds) are expected to be stored in" +
s" 12-byte long binaries. Found a ${binary.length()}-byte binary instead.")
val buffer = binary.toByteBuffer.order(ByteOrder.LITTLE_ENDIAN)
val timeOfDayNanos = buffer.getLong
val julianDay = buffer.getInt
val utcEpochMicros = DateTimeUtils.fromJulianDay(julianDay, timeOfDayNanos)
// avoid expensive time logic if possible.
if (fromTz.getID() != toTz.getID()) {
DateTimeUtils.convertTz(utcEpochMicros, fromTz, toTz)
if (sessionTz.getID() != storageTz.getID()) {
DateTimeUtils.convertTz(utcEpochMicros, sessionTz, storageTz)
} else {
utcEpochMicros
}
